New treatment option for aGVHD
Official title Co-Transplant of an Unmodified Haplo-Identical Graft With Cord Blood
ClinicalTrials.gov ID: NCT06904482
What this study is testing
What is Haplo-Identical / Cord Blood Transplant?
Haplo-Identical / Cord Blood Transplant is an investigational medicine, given as an infusion into a vein, being studied as a potential treatment for agvhd.
Plain-language explanation of the investigational treatment - it is being studied and is not an approved or proven therapy. The study team can confirm the details.
- What it's testing
- The purpose of this study is to see if see if adding the specific combination of donors can result in acceptable levels of survival without evidence of disease.
- Phase 2: a mid-size study of how well it works

See the full eligibility criteria
- Participants with the following hematologic malignancies:
- Acute myelogenous leukemia (AML): High-risk AML including:
- Antecedent hematological disease (e.g., myelodysplasia (MDS))
- Treatment-related
- Complete Remission (CR1) with poor or intermediate-risk cytogenetics or molecular markers (e.g. Flt 3 mutation, 11q23, del 5, del 7, TP53 mutations, complex cytogenetics)
- Participants must be in CR1, CR2, CR3 or CRi
- Acute lymphoblastic leukemia (ALL)
- High-risk CR1 including:
- Poor-risk cytogenetics (e.g., t(9;22)or 11q23 rearrangements)
- Presence of minimal disease by flow cytometry or PCR or Clonoseq after 2 or more cycles of chemotherapy
- No CR within 4 weeks of initial treatment
- Participants in CR2 or beyond
- Participants must be in CR1, CR2, CR3, or CRi
- Myelodysplastic syndromes (MDS), Intermediate, High or Very High Risk by the revised international prognostic scoring system (IPSS-R) or treatment related MDS
- High-risk lymphoma
- Age \> 18 years
- Participants without a suitable HLA-matched related or unrelated donor CASE9Z24 Page 17 Version dated 12.16.2025
- Participants with the following suitable grafts:
- A 4-8/8 HLA high resolution matched cord blood unit with a cell dose of 1.0x105 CD34 cells/kg.
- A haplo-identical donor with a goal cell dose of \> 4.0x106 CD34cells/kg (minimum 2 x106 CD34 cells/kg)
- Concurrent Therapy for Extramedullary Leukemia or CNS Lymphoma: Concurrent therapy or prophylaxis for testicular leukemia, CNS leukemia including standard intrathecal chemotherapy and/or radiation therapy will be...
- Participants must have the ability to understand and the willingness to sign a written informed consent document
- Participants with inadequate Organ Function as defined by:
- Creatinine clearance \< 40ml/min (Cockcroft-Gault)
- Bilirubin \> 2X institutional upper limit of normal unless Gilbert syndrome
- AST (SGOT) \> 3X institutional upper limit of normal
- ALT (SGPT) \> 3X institutional upper limit of normal
- Pulmonary function: DLCOc \< 60%
- Cardiac: left ventricular ejection fraction \< 40%
- ECOG \<2
- Participants with uncontrolled inter-current illness including, but not limited to ongoing or active infection, symptomatic congestive heart failure, unstable angina pectoris, cardiac arrhythmia, or psychiatric...
- Pregnant or breastfeeding women are excluded from this study because chemotherapy involved with RIC have the significant potential for teratogenic or abortifacient effects.
- Any condition that would, in the investigator's judgment, interfere with full participation in the study, including administration of study drug and attending required study visits; pose a significant risk to the...
- Known allergies, hypersensitivity, or intolerance to any of the study medications, excipients, or similar compounds.
- Prior autologous stem cell transplant or CAR-T within the preceding 6 months or prior allogeneic transplant.
The study team makes the final eligibility decision.
